  • bummer. when depression starts to take over, i fight it with exercise, journaling, and forced positive thinking. journaling helps with the positive thinking. i try to look at the stuff getting me down as a vehicle for growth. i reflect, write and process on that theme until i can actually see and believe it.

    volunteering is really good for depression. you get out, you make good, you meet new people. it's awesome.

    as far as food goes, make sure you're getting your omega fats.

    as far as therapy goes, i am a long-time believer in the power of good therapy. it's important to find the right match, of course. and it can be expensive. my favorite style of therapy is kind of free, though! check out re-evaluation counseling. http://www.rc.org/ you pay for the classes (really inexpensive and often on a sliding scale). once you have done the classes, you have access to free counseling for the rest of your life! it's worked wonders for me.

    most importantly, stay strong. you'll get through this!
